The breast cancer pain therapy Breast cancer pain therapy is a critical component of comprehensive cancer care, aimed at alleviating discomfort and improving quality of life for patients. Pain associated with breast cancer can arise from multiple sources, including tumor growth, surgical interventions, radiation therapy, chemotherapy, or metastasis. Addressing this pain effectively requires a multidisciplinary approach that balances efficacy with the patient’s overall well-being.
Understanding the origins of breast cancer pain is essential in tailoring appropriate treatments. Tumor invasion into surrounding tissues can cause persistent, often sharp or aching pain. Treatments such as surgery or radiation may result in postoperative pain, nerve damage, or inflammation. Additionally, metastasis to bones or other organs can produce severe, sometimes debilitating pain. Recognizing the nature and source of pain helps clinicians select the most suitable therapy.
Pharmacological interventions form the cornerstone of breast cancer pain management. Non-opioid analgesics like acetaminophen and non-steroidal anti-inflammatory drugs (NSAIDs) are often used for mild to moderate pain. For more severe pain, opioids such as morphine, oxycodone, or fentanyl are prescribed, with careful monitoring to prevent dependence and side effects. Adjuvant medications like antidepressants or anticonvulsants can be effective in managing neuropathic pain resulting from nerve damage. In cases of bone metastases, bisphosphonates or denosumab are administered to reduce skeletal-related events and associated pain.
Beyond medication, non-pharmacological therapies play a vital role. Physical therapy and gentle exercise can improve mobility and reduce stiffness. Complementary approaches like acupuncture, massage therapy, and relaxation techniques have shown benefits in reducing pain perception and enhancing emotional well-being. Psychological support and counseling are equally important, as chronic pain can lead to depression and anxiety, impacting a patient’s overall health.

Radiation therapy remains a valuable option for localized pain relief, especially in cases of bone metastases. It can reduce tumor size and activity, alleviating pressure on surrounding tissues. In some instances, minimally invasive procedures such as nerve blocks or epidural injections are utilized to provide targeted pain relief, particularly when conventional therapies prove insufficient.
Emerging therapies, including targeted agents and immunotherapies, are also being explored for their potential to manage cancer-related pain more effectively and with fewer side effects. Personalized treatment plans, guided by the patient’s specific condition and response, are integral to successful pain management.
Ultimately, effective breast cancer pain therapy involves a holistic approach that combines medication, supportive care, and psychosocial support. Open communication between patients and healthcare providers ensures that pain is adequately controlled, empowering patients to maintain their independence and improve their quality of life during treatment and beyond.
